I have a big problem: I founded my forum in February (15th) with the Italian forum board (Forumattivo.it), Then I moved my forum to Forumotion.pro (English domain) but now I have a problem:
The forum is english but the Forum Directory is italian :|

This is perfectly normal behavior, as your forum was created from the Italian Service, you are connected to the Italian Directory. The directory works of the DataBase that the forum was created from.
You can change the languages and the domain as much as you like, it wont change the DBB that your on.

There is no possible way to change DBB, nor directories. Sorry.
